Its definetaly obtainable. I Dyno'd 260 wheel HP, and 240 wheel TQ w/ INTENSE stage 3, intake, and full exhaust (header, catless DP, magnaflow catback)

The key is finding someone that really knows how to tune the LSJ. If its possible for you to drive to plain city, Ohio and visit intense, it would be definetely worth it.

underdrive pulley is a crank pulley that is smaller than stock...commonly used on none s/ced cars...on our cars it would require an even smaller s/c pulley for the same boost...wouldnt work to well at all...well I may switch to one for my twincharging project...hmm now u got me thinking
